Zimbabwe - Insurance and financial services imports
Insurance and financial services (% of commercial service imports)
The value for Insurance and financial services (% of commercial service imports) in Zimbabwe was 8.74 as of 2020. As the graph below shows, over the past 43 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 12.81 in 2019 and a minimum value of 2.24 in 1985.
Definition: Insurance and financial services cover freight insurance on goods imported and other direct insurance such as life insurance; financial intermediation services such as commissions, foreign exchange transactions, and brokerage services; and auxiliary services such as financial market operational and regulatory services.
Source: International Monetary Fund, Balance of Payments Statistics Yearbook and data files.
